Might I suggest VDMSound (http://ntvdm.cjb.net/) and Abandon Loader (http://www.angelfire.com/realm/zeroone/) or maybe they'll have support for more of the WC games in future versions of DOSBox (http://dosbox.sourceforge.net) .
Though, I don't have the DOS versions of WC 1-4 anymore since I have WC: KS and WC4 DVD I haven't been able to try and run the DOS version with Abandon Loader.
And I have a USB joy also and the games or most I have played with Abandon Loader have detected it.
